๐Ÿ“– About Kalliope

Kalliope is the Greek-script form of Calliope, the most honoured of the nine Muses in ancient Greek mythology and patroness of epic poetry. Her name combines *kallos* (beauty) and *ops* (voice), meaning 'beautiful voice'. In modern Greece, Kalliope has endured as a classical literary name invoking the ancient Hellenic tradition of eloquence and artistic mastery.
